A New Gamemode Grand Campaign

Grand Campaign Structure
The Grand Campaign expands upon the current Enlisted gameplay by linking existing maps into a seamless, large-scale battlefield. Players fight for control of key sectors, progressing through multiple phases based on their team’s performance.
Core Gameplay Mechanics
50 v 50
each side gets at any one time
3 Fighter Squads
2 Bombers
2 Paratrooper
6 Tanks
4 Halftracks
3 Motorcycles
Higgins Boats (for Allies): These boats are deployed at the beginning of each invasion phase, and each boat can carry up to 36 men. They serve as mobile spawn points on the beach, making the assault feel more fluid as players continuously land from the boats.
Landing Vehicles, Tanks, and LVTs: Tanks are transported by LCM (Landing Craft Mechanized) or amphibious vehicles like LVTs (Landing Vehicle Tracked). These vehicles deliver tanks onto the shore, and players can ride inside them to spawn. The LVTs and LCMs also serve as mobile spawn points when they land on the shore.
